CHED RO1 welcomes New Education Supervisor
The Commission on Higher Education Regional Office I (CHED RO1) welcomes a new addition to its roster of Education Supervisors as Dr. Cherrie Melanie Ancheta-Diego, CESO III, Director IV, formally inducted Ms. Joy Ann L. Gurtiza on April 20, 2026.
Ms. Gurtiza will oversee Tourism and Hospitality programs. Prior to joining CHED RO1, she served as Tourism Operations Officer II for the Provincial Government of La Union.
With 17 years of dedicated service in the provincial government, she brings a strong track record in strengthening industry linkages, coordinating cross-sector initiatives, and advancing workforce development in the tourism sector.
In her new role, Ms. Gurtiza will lead policy implementation, quality assurance processes, and partnership-building efforts that align CHED standards with regional tourism needs.
She will work closely with higher education institutions (HEIs), local government units, and industry partners to ensure that graduates are well-prepared for careers in hotels, travel operations, heritage conservation, and sustainable tourism development.
